当先锋百科网

首页 1 2 3 4 5 6 7
iis是一款功能强大的Web服务器软件,它支持多种Web应用程序的运行,其中包括PHP。PHP是一种流行的开源脚本语言,用于服务器端Web开发。在本文中,我们将探讨如何在iis上搭建PHP网站。 首先,我们需要安装iis和PHP。iis通常作为Windows服务器操作系统的一部分提供,因此我们只需下载并安装PHP运行时即可。当然,我们也可以通过官方网站下载最新的PHP运行时版本,并手动将其安装到我们的服务器上。 接下来,我们需要配置iis来支持PHP。我们需要在iis中启用FastCGI模块,这将使iis能够将请求发送到运行PHP的FastCGI进程。我们还需要为PHP设置映射,以便iis知道如何将请求发送到正确的处理程序。 以下是一个示例iis配置文件,该文件用于将所有.php扩展名的请求发送到FastCGI进程:
<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<system.webServer>
<handlers>
<add name="PHP FastCGI" path="*.php" verb="*" modules="FastCgiModule" scriptProcessor="C:\PHP\php-cgi.exe" /></handlers>
<fastCgi>
<application fullPath="C:\PHP\php-cgi.exe" />
</fastCgi>
</system.webServer>
</configuration>
在示例配置文件中,我们设置了PHP FastCGI处理程序的路径。您需要相应地设置该路径以反映您的服务器上的实际路径。 最后,我们需要编写PHP代码并将其部署到我们的Web服务器上。我们可以使用任何文本编辑器来创建PHP文件,只需确保将其保存为以.php结尾的文件。然后,我们可以将该文件复制到iis的Web根目录下,例如:
C:\inetpub\wwwroot\example.php
然后,我们可以使用Web浏览器访问我们的PHP网站,例如:
http://localhost/example.php
总结一下,搭建iis PHP网站可能需要一些配置工作,但是一旦设置好了,它将为我们提供一个强大的Web服务器,在其中我们可以轻松地编写和部署PHP应用程序。仅仅是本文提到的那些步骤,还有许多其他的iis和PHP配置选项可以优化我们的Web应用程序。因此,要充分利用iis和PHP的所有功能,我们需要不断探索和学习。